    Peach Sangira

    The perfect spring and summer brunch cocktail is here! Easy to make with the perfect balance of sweet peach liquor and tart grapefruit, the Peach Sangria cocktail is an instant crowd pleaser.

    Ingredients

    Peach Sangria:

    • 750 ml bottle rosé or white wine
    • 1 cup peach simple syrup
    • ½ cup granulated sugar
    • ½ cup water
    • 1 cup frozen sliced peaches
    • ¾ cup vodka
    • 1½ cups grapefruit or orange juice

    For an individual serving:

    • 4 fl oz rosé or white wine
    • 1 fl oz peach simple syrup
    • 1 fl oz vodka
    • 2 fl oz grapefruit juice

    Instructions

    • Make the peach simple syrup. Combine water, sugar, and peaches in a saucepan over medium-high heat. Bring to just a boil then turn off the heat and let steep about 5 minutes until peaches a flavor is infused. Optional to strain out the peach slices or add to the sangria (I prefer to keep them!)
      ½ cup granulated sugar, ½ cup water, 1 cup frozen sliced peaches
    • In a pitcher or serving container, combine the wine, simple syrup (with or without the peach slices), vodka, and grapefruit juice. Stir well to combine and serve over ice.
      750 ml bottle rosé or white wine, 1 cup peach simple syrup, 1½ cups grapefruit or orange juice, ¾ cup vodka

    To make an individual serving:

    • Make the peach simple syrup in the instructions above. In a wine or cocktail glass combine the wine, peach simple syrup, vodka, and grapefruit juice. Stir to combine, add ice, and enjoy!
      4 fl oz rosé or white wine, 1 fl oz peach simple syrup, 1 fl oz vodka, 2 fl oz grapefruit juice
